Abstract
The invention discloses a kind of hydraulic power units of hydraulic jack of the driving with mechanical self-latching protective device, it includes fuel tank, and the top of oil-tank is disposed with servo motor pump group, ratio valve group and electric cabinet;The servo motor pump group includes servo motor, high-pressure plunger pump and shock ring;The servo motor is mounted on top of oil-tank; high-pressure plunger pump is mounted on fuel tank internal; servo motor and high-pressure plunger pump flanged joint; motor shaft is connect with oil pump shaft with shaft coupling; shock ring is added between servo motor and high-pressure plunger pump; the output end of the high-pressure plunger pump is connected by pipeline and ratio valve group, and the ratio valve group is connect with the oil cylinder of the hydraulic jack with mechanical self-latching protective device, and the control cabinet is located at the side of fuel tank.The hydraulic jack of matching strip mechanical self-latching protective device, electromagnet cut off valve realize that band carries support for a long time to jack at an arbitrary position, is provided with pressure-compensated valve, greatly reduces the pressure loss, system heat generation amount is also greatly reduced.

Background technology
Hydraulic power unit is the power source of the hydraulic jack with mechanical self-latching protective device, is risen when hydraulic jack is withstood on
When dropping operation, the position of real-time drive control jack piston rod, hydraulic power unit is mainly by fuel tank, motor, hydraulic pump, valve member
Etc. compositions hydraulic device, hydraulic power unit is connected with oil cylinder with oil pipe, you can realize piston rod as defined in action, work follow
Ring.
But the hydraulic power unit of the hydraulic jack with mechanical self-latching protective device of the prior art cannot carry branch by band for a long time
Support, security of system can be poor;The fuel delivery of jack is adjusted by adjusting servo spool opening size, constant displacement pump is discharged extra
Flow can cause stress commendable increase, reach the Opening pressure of system safety valve, and overflow oil return box causes system heat generation.

The present invention operation principle be:
Jack jacks, and starts servo motor 5 and drives high-pressure plunger pump 6 to system fuel feeding, opens electromagnet cut off valve, hydraulic oil warp
High-pressure plunger pump 6 is reached jack, is pushed away by high pressure filter 11, pressure-compensated valve 15, proportional servo valve 14, electromagnet cut off valve
Dynamic jack rises.After jacking in place, system closes electromagnet cut off valve, and cut-out jack oil feeding line is locked, and jack is in
Close packing state.Machine security rotating nuts follow hydraulic jack synchronization action, protection construction peace in jacking overall process
Entirely.
Before jack falls, jack mechanical locking device is unclamped, opens electromagnet cut off valve, hydraulic oil ends through electromagnetism
Valve, proportional servo valve 14 return to fuel tank 1, and release jack band, which carries, to fall.In dropping process, 14 valve of proportional servo valve is automatically adjusted
Core opening size controls flow, and after falling in place, system closes electromagnet cut off valve, and cut-out jack oil feeding line is locked, very heavy
Top is in closing packing state.Machine security rotating nuts follow hydraulic jack synchronization action in the overall process of whereabouts, protection
Construction safety.
